PSG-CHELSEA: MOURINHO “THE FIGHT IS NOT OVER”

Despite a 3-1 defeat to PSG in the first leg of the Champions League quarter-final on Wednesday evening, Chelsea and José Mourinho remain resolute.

Mourinho emphasized that there are still 90 minutes left to play and that his team will give their all to score in the return leg and secure qualification for the next stage of the competition.

“After losing 3-1, there’s no room for defensive strategies. We have to attack and aim to win by scores like 2-0, 3-1, or 4-1. We must approach the game with the belief that it’s achievable. While PSG may feel confident, they also know it’s not over,” Mourinho stated.

Chelsea famously overturned a 3-1 deficit against Napoli in 2012 to qualify, albeit without Mourinho at the helm.
